About Mildred Doran

Mildred (Melton) Doran, age 98, of Ozark, passed away Wednesday, May 30, 2007, in Ozark Riverview Manor. She was born February 6, 1909, in Ozark, the daughter of Reuben E. and Nell (White) Melton. On October 2, 1926, she and Lawrence Woodford Doran were united in marriage. Survivors include: a brother, Rex Melton, Pennsylvania Furnace, Pa.; four children, Jean Strothmann and husband, Harvey, Rocheport, Missouri, Betty Hopkins and husband, Bob, Silver Spring, Maryland, Barbara McConnell, Ozark, and Larry Doran and wife, Barbara, Ozark; 11 grandchildren: Sharon and Jim Renken, Wayne and Denise Strothmann, Glen and Snezana Strothmann, Michael and Carole Hopkins, Laurinda and Richard Taliaferro, Neal Stumbo, Debra and Steven Linscome, Lori and Warren Whitlow, Lee and Lisa Doran, Larry Doran, Jerry Doran; three step-grandchildren, Donald McConnell, Sue Garner and Angie Cheney; 14 great-grandchildren; nine step-great-grandchildren; two step-great-great-grandchildren; nieces, nephews, cousins and friends. She was preceded in death by her parents; her husband; a son-in-law, Don McConnell; three brothers, Max, Roger and Dale Melton; a sister, Ruth Crocker; and a granddaughter, Karen Hopkins. Mildred was a beloved mother, a homemaker and a terrific seamstress. She briefly taught school in Ozark in 1926, and taught English in Korea. She lived in South Korea, The Philippines, and South Vietnam with her husband who was in the Foreign Aid Program. She was very active in the Cassidy United Methodist Women.
